PACEMAKER, 9min., UK, Animation
Directed by Brian Vincent Rhodes, Christopher Lennertz
An animated musical about a lonely widower awaiting a Pacemaker to save his life who gets his real second chance at true love by opening his heart and accepting his grandson's identity.

THE VENMO VANISHER, 10min., USA
Directed by Greg Wolf
The Venmo Vanisher is an investigative crime mockumentary set in Los Angeles and centers around Greg who goes on a desperate search for Loine, after he goes missing but still hasn’t paid Greg back from brunch.

ANGEL, 14min,. Mexico
Directed by Hoze Meléndez
Ángel, a lonely sexual worker, has become the object of inspiration for Lu, a young, homosexual plastic artist. Her unexpected crush becomes a painful goodbye that teaches Lu that letting go is the purest act of loving.

CURVE, 30min., China
Directed by Dan Zeng
As a campus bully, He Zhenye has long been involved in a campus bullying campaign against Lin Sheng based on gay discrimination. However, unlike other bullies, He Zhenye has a secret in his heart that he, like Lin Sheng, is a gay man. During the confrontation with Lin Sheng, He Zhenye achieved self-identity and rescued Lin Sheng from various dangers. In the end, the two successfully resisted oppression in their respective ways and achieved two-way redemption.
